#645b53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#645b53 is composed of 39.2% red, 35.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9% magenta, 17%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 28.2 degrees, a saturation of 9.3% and a lightness of 35.9%. #645b53 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8b6a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#645b53 color description : Very dark grayish orange.
#645b53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#645b53 has RGB values of R:100, G:91,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.17,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6576979.
